Prefer other types to int in misc.c
* src/misc.c (quote_copy_string, tar_savedir): Use bool for booleans. All uses changed. (quote_copy_string): Use char for chars. (unquote_string): Return void, since nobody uses return value. (unquote_string): Check for overflow in escapes like \777. (wdcache): Now array of idx_t not int, since in theory it might contain values greater than INT_MAX. All uses changed.
